Installation
To
install
a
desktop
or
rack
mounted
2U
library
or
4U
library,
perform
the
procedures
in
this
chapter
in
the
order
they
are
presented.
Choosing
a
Location
Choose
a
location
that
meets
the
following
criteria:
Table
1-1.
Location
criteria
Criteria
Definition
Room
temperature
10°
-
35°
C
(50°
-
95°
F
)
Power
source
v
AC
power
voltage:
100-127
VAC;
200-240
VAC
(4
-
2
A)
Note:
The
4U
library
requires
two
separate
power
sources
to
implement
redundant
power.
v
Line
frequency:
50-60
Hz
Place
the
library
near
an
AC
outlet.
The
AC
power
cord
is
the
product’s
main
AC
disconnect
device
and
must
be
easily
accessible
at
all
times.
Air
quality
The
library
should
be
placed
in
an
area
with
minimal
sources
of
particulate
contamination.
Avoid
areas
near
frequently
used
doors
and
walkways,
stacks
of
supplies
that
collect
dust,
printers,
and
smoke-filled
rooms.
Excessive
dust
and
debris
can
damage
tapes
and
tape
drives.
Humidity
15-80
%
RH
non-condensing
Clearance
v
Back:
Minimum
of
15.4
cm
(6
inches)
v
Front:
Minimum
of
30.8
cm
(12
inches)
v
Sides:
Minimum
of
5.08
cm
(2
inches)
Rack
requirements
Standard
19-inch
rack
with:
v
2U
(63.5
mm/3.5
in.)
of
clearance
for
a
2U
library
v
4U
(177.8
mm/7
in.)
of
clearance
for
a
4U
library
Rackmounting
the
library
is
optional.
Unpacking
the
Library
Note:
If
the
temperature
in
the
room
where
the
library
will
be
installed
varies
by
15°
C
(30°
F)
from
the
room
where
the
library
was
stored,
allow
the
library
to
acclimate
to
the
surrounding
environment
for
at
least
12
hours
before
unpacking
it
from
the
shipping
container.
1.
Before
you
begin,
clear
a
work
surface
to
unpack
the
library.
2.
Before
opening
and
removing
the
library
from
the
shipping
container,
inspect
the
container
for
shipping
damage.
If
you
notice
any
damage,
report
it
to
the
shipping
company
immediately.
3.
Open
the
shipping
container
and
carefully
remove
the
shipping
materials
from
the
top
of
the
library.
Remove
the
accessory
package
and
set
aside.
4.
Lift
the
library
out
of
the
carton
and
remove
the
bag
from
the
library.
Remove
the
foam
cushion
from
the
back
of
the
library.
Save
the
packaging
materials
for
future
use.
Important:
Do
not
place
the
library
on
the
front
panel
or
the
rear
panel
as
this
may
damage
the
library.
